Output c17f95bed71010c72054340a7ec17b55e0a9a90d160284c0efa8976673e3e0cd:0

value
71000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d838792c45e54940347eb8a52587748c11234396 OP_EQUAL
address
3MQHXpDwR46Rctvhrau2qgCixuPy5YB545
transaction
c17f95bed71010c72054340a7ec17b55e0a9a90d160284c0efa8976673e3e0cd
spent
true